Break-Glass Access — Vendored Fonts (Hallowtype Repo)

For future maintainers: third-party fonts are vendored into the Hallowtype repo under a locked licensing bundle. Normal updates go through the asset pipeline; do not edit vendored files directly. If the pipeline is down and a licensing fix must ship immediately, use break-glass access to the bundle vault. Unseal it with the recovery passphrase listed directly below.

vault phrase of kajef-tafog = wenox-briix

The Fernhollow bounce processor ingests delivery failure events from the mail relay and writes them to two stores. Transient bounces land in a short-lived queue table that is purged after seven days. Hard bounces are recorded permanently in the suppression database, which the send pipeline checks before every dispatch. Support staff investigating "customer never received email" cases should query the suppression database first. Read-only access is sufficient for all support tasks. Connect to the suppression database using the string below.

database URL for bahop-yagep: mssql://sildor_svc:35ha7jz@db-fb6d.nelvrodyn.example:5432/casath

Runbook: query planner regression in Fernquill 4.2. Plugins that register custom scan hints may see the planner choose sequential scans on partitioned tables, inflating latency roughly tenfold. Mitigation: set the compatibility flag planner_hint_mode=legacy in your plugin manifest until 4.2.3 lands. Do not disable partition pruning globally; that worsens write amplification. Verify with EXPLAIN output before and after. The full regression matrix and rollback procedure are documented on the internal page below.

wiki page, bawig-yawep: https://jenkins.nelvrotech.local/ticket/build/projects/view/view/pages/view/a285c2b5588ad4f337d9b5f2

## Configuration

Quick note for review: Glyphsorter's encoding detection runs on every uploaded text file before parsing. By default we sniff BOMs first, then fall back to a statistical pass (confidence threshold set via `GLYPH_CONFIDENCE`, default 0.85). Anything below threshold gets tagged `unknown` and routed to the manual queue — don't silently coerce to UTF-8, we tried that and it hurt. The detection microservice requires an auth token, which the env file supplies on the next line.

sealed setting: LEDGER_TOKEN20=6148d35bbb480b0ab79e